A discussion of the outlook for interest rates and the economic trend <br /> for the upcoming year, investment strategies to be implemented, and <br /> budgetary expectations for investment income. <br /> INVESTMENT COMMITTEE <br /> The City Council may appoint an investment committee to serve at its pleasure. The <br /> • mission of the committee shall be to monitor the City's investment portfolio and make <br /> recommendations to the Finance Director and/or City Administrator regarding the same. <br /> The committee shall consist of five members defined as follows: the City Finance <br /> Director, the City Administrator, two City Council members, and one member of the <br /> community who has a background in public finance and no financial connection with the <br /> City. The Finance Director shall serve as the facilitator of the committee. The <br /> committee shall meet as often as it sees fit, but no less than once per year and no more <br /> than once per quarter. <br /> CONCLUSION <br /> The intent of this policy is to ensure the safety of all City funds. The main goal of the <br /> City will be to achieve a market rate of return while maintaining the safety of its <br /> principal. <br /> Amended this 10th day of May, 2006 by the City Council of the City of Forest Lake. <br /> APPROVED: ATTEST: <br /> • Mayor Clerk/Administrator <br /> - 8 - <br />
